Your wireless adapter appears to be a Broadcom 43142, and it seems that it is sufficiently new that neither the proprietary Broadcom STA driver ('wl') nor the 'b43' driver will work. You best bet would probably be to try one of the solutions proposed in the AskUbuntu thread here:
How do I install BCM43142 wireless drivers for Dell Vostro 3460/3560?
